#6b1159 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6b1159 is composed of 42% red, 6.7% green and 34.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 84.1% magenta, 16.8% yellow and 58% black. It has a hue angle of 312 degrees, a saturation of 72.6% and a lightness of 24.3%. #6b1159 color hex could be obtained by blending #d622b2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#6b1159

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050105 is the darkest color, while #fdf4f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#6b1159

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#403c3f is the less saturated color, while #790362 is the most saturated one.
